The visual representation of emotions and ideas in digital communication differs significantly between the Android and iOS operating systems. These differences manifest in design, availability, and rendering across platforms. User experience is directly impacted by the chosen style, influencing clarity and perceived intent within messages.
This divergence holds consequence for consistent interpretation and communication efficacy. A symbol intended as humorous on one platform may appear ambiguous or even negative on another. Understanding the evolution and technical foundations of emoji design mitigates potential miscommunication, leading to improved digital interactions.
The following sections will delve into specific design variations, compatibility challenges, and user perspectives to provide a comprehensive overview of these distinct visual dialects within the broader digital landscape.
1. Design aesthetics
Design aesthetics represent a critical divergence between Android and iOS emoji sets. The visual styling, including shape, color palette, and detail level, directly impacts the perceived meaning and emotional conveyance of these symbols. Android emojis have historically featured a flatter, more simplistic design, often characterized by a circular or blob-like appearance. Conversely, iOS emojis have typically exhibited a glossier, three-dimensional look with finer details. This distinction influences how users interpret emotions, as a subtle smile rendered with sharper lines on iOS may appear more sarcastic or stern than its softer, rounder Android counterpart. For example, the “grinning face with smiling eyes” emoji, while representing the same Unicode character, projects different levels of intensity depending on the platform’s rendering.
The consequence of these divergent aesthetics manifests in cross-platform communication. A message sent from an Android device to an iOS device, or vice versa, can lead to unintended ambiguity or misinterpretation. Consider a user expressing excitement with the “party popper” emoji. On Android, the design may appear more cartoonish and playful, while on iOS, it could present as more visually complex and celebratory. This difference could potentially diminish the intended impact of the message. These inconsistencies arise not only from stylistic choices but also from the different underlying rendering engines utilized by each operating system.
Understanding the design aesthetics of Android and iOS emojis is crucial for mitigating communication errors. While both platforms adhere to Unicode standards, the subjective interpretation of each emoji is significantly influenced by its visual presentation. By recognizing these stylistic differences, users can anticipate potential misunderstandings and adjust their communication accordingly, for example, by opting for alternative phrasing or selecting emojis with more universally understood designs. Addressing this visual variance fosters more effective and accurate communication across the Android and iOS ecosystems.
2. Platform rendering
Platform rendering is the process by which an operating system displays visual elements, including emojis, on a device’s screen. Differences in rendering engines and display technologies between Android and iOS directly impact how these symbols appear, irrespective of their underlying Unicode designation.
-
Operating System Variations
Android and iOS employ distinct rendering engines. Android, typically utilizing Skia, and iOS, employing Core Graphics, handle vector graphics and color representation differently. Consequently, an emoji with identical Unicode data can exhibit subtle variations in shape, color saturation, and aliasing across platforms. This contributes to potential misinterpretations of intended emotion or meaning.
-
Display Technology Impact
The type of display panel, such as LCD or OLED, further influences emoji appearance. OLED displays, common in premium devices, tend to produce more vibrant colors and deeper blacks, potentially enhancing the visual impact of iOS emojis that emphasize color gradients. Conversely, Android devices with LCD panels might render the same emoji with less contrast, altering the overall impression.
-
Scaling and Resolution
Platform rendering manages scaling and resolution to accommodate diverse screen sizes and pixel densities. While both operating systems aim for clarity, variations in algorithms can lead to differences in sharpness and detail. An emoji scaled up on a high-resolution iOS device may retain more detail compared to its Android counterpart, contributing to a perceived difference in quality and expressiveness.
-
Font Implementation
Emojis are often implemented as specialized fonts. Android and iOS use different font rendering technologies and default emoji fonts, which dictates how emoji outlines and fills are processed. This has consequences for line thickness and pixel alignment, shaping the final visual output of the emoji and contributing to the characteristic look and feel of each platform’s emoji library.
The cumulative effect of these factors dictates the user’s visual experience. While both Android and iOS adhere to Unicode standards, the disparities in platform rendering inevitably lead to subjective differences in emoji perception. These subtle but consistent variations play a crucial role in how users interpret and respond to digital communications originating from different devices.
3. Cross-compatibility
Cross-compatibility represents a central challenge stemming from the divergent implementations of emojis in Android and iOS. This divergence introduces inconsistencies in how emojis are displayed across different operating systems, creating potential for miscommunication and diluted message integrity. Emojis, encoded using the Unicode standard, possess a universal code point; however, Android and iOS render these code points with their unique visual interpretations. This means the same emoji can appear drastically different depending on the sending and receiving device.
The effect of limited cross-compatibility manifests in several ways. A user sending an emoji intended to convey humor from an Android device might find it appearing as a more ambiguous or even negative symbol on an iOS device. This discrepancy stems from variations in design aesthetics, color palettes, and rendering techniques employed by each platform. Consider, for example, the ‘grinning face with smiling eyes’ emoji, which, while sharing a Unicode designation, can display significantly different levels of intensity depending on the OS. Further, older operating system versions may lack support for newer emoji characters, resulting in the recipient seeing a blank square or a generic placeholder instead of the intended symbol. This directly undermines the intended message.
Addressing the issue of cross-compatibility necessitates continued efforts towards standardization and consistent rendering across platforms. While complete uniformity may be difficult to achieve due to proprietary design choices, minimizing the discrepancies between Android and iOS emoji representations remains crucial for fostering clear and effective digital communication. The importance of this understanding lies in its ability to inform user behavior, promoting awareness of potential misunderstandings and encouraging the selection of emojis with more universally recognized interpretations. Continued improvement benefits overall usability and reliability within the digital sphere.
4. Unicode version support
Unicode version support dictates the range of emoji characters available on Android and iOS operating systems. This support level influences communication clarity and the potential for misinterpretation across platforms.
-
Emoji Availability
Each Unicode release introduces new emojis. Android and iOS devices receive these updates at different times, dependent on OS updates and manufacturer implementations. Users on older operating systems may not have access to newly released emojis, instead seeing a replacement character, typically a box or question mark, hindering comprehension.
-
Rendering Consistency
Even with Unicode support, discrepancies can occur in rendering. Android and iOS render emojis differently, influencing the user’s perception. Newer Unicode versions may include modifications to existing emojis, leading to further visual disparities between devices using older and newer software versions. A change in shading, shape, or even the implied emotion can significantly alter the meaning.
-
Communication Barriers
Unicode incompatibility creates communication barriers. A user sending a newly introduced emoji from an updated iOS device to an older Android device results in the recipient’s inability to view the intended symbol. This lack of consistent support introduces ambiguity and frustration, potentially leading to misinterpretations or the complete loss of conveyed meaning.
-
Development and Integration
Developers face challenges ensuring consistent emoji display across devices. Implementing workarounds, such as substituting unavailable emojis with text-based alternatives, adds complexity to application design. Developers need to consider Unicode version support to avoid a fragmented and unreliable emoji experience for users on diverse platforms.
In essence, Unicode version support impacts the comprehensiveness and reliability of emoji-based communication. Divergent support between Android and iOS introduces limitations that must be understood and addressed to mitigate potential misunderstandings and maintain clarity in digital exchanges.
5. OS updates
Operating system (OS) updates are a primary driver of change and differentiation in emoji presentation between Android and iOS platforms. These updates, released periodically by Google and Apple, introduce new emoji characters, redesign existing ones, and modify the underlying rendering technologies responsible for their display.
-
New Emoji Introduction
OS updates are the primary mechanism for incorporating newly standardized emojis from the Unicode Consortium. Android and iOS do not always implement these additions simultaneously, leading to temporary periods where certain emojis are visible on one platform but not the other. A user on a newly updated iOS device might send an emoji that appears as a generic square or placeholder on an older Android device, creating a communication breakdown.
-
Design Modifications and Redesigns
OS updates often include visual refinements or complete redesigns of existing emojis. Apple and Google possess autonomy in determining the aesthetic interpretation of each emoji character, resulting in platform-specific visual styles. These modifications can affect how users perceive the intended emotion or meaning, potentially leading to misinterpretations when communicating across platforms.
-
Font and Rendering Engine Updates
OS updates may incorporate updates to the font libraries and rendering engines used to display emojis. Changes in font rendering can affect the clarity, sharpness, and overall visual quality of emojis on each platform. These technical modifications contribute to the distinctive look and feel of emojis on Android and iOS and influence how they are perceived by users.
-
Security and Compatibility Patches
OS updates include security and compatibility patches that ensure proper emoji display and prevent rendering errors. Inconsistent emoji rendering can arise from software bugs or vulnerabilities, which are addressed through regular updates. These fixes help maintain a consistent and reliable emoji experience across devices and prevent potential communication issues caused by rendering glitches.
The timing and content of OS updates, therefore, play a critical role in shaping the user experience with emojis on Android and iOS. Understanding the relationship between OS updates and emoji variations is essential for anticipating potential communication challenges and appreciating the evolving visual language of digital communication.
6. Vendor influence
Vendor influence constitutes a significant factor contributing to the divergences observed between Android and iOS emoji sets. Operating system developers, namely Google for Android and Apple for iOS, exercise considerable control over emoji design, rendering, and implementation within their respective ecosystems. This autonomy directly impacts the visual presentation and user experience associated with digital communication.
-
Stylistic Interpretations
Google and Apple possess distinct stylistic interpretations of Unicode-defined emojis. These interpretations manifest in variations in shape, color palette, shading, and the overall aesthetic feel of the emoji set. While adhering to the core meaning of each emoji, vendors introduce unique visual elements, shaping user perception and creating platform-specific identities. For instance, the “pile of poo” emoji exhibits considerable stylistic differences, ranging from a cartoonish swirl on Android to a more textured and three-dimensional representation on iOS.
-
Default Emoji Fonts
Android and iOS utilize proprietary default emoji fonts. These fonts determine how emojis are rendered on devices, influencing factors such as line thickness, pixel alignment, and the level of detail displayed. These font-level choices shape the overall visual impression of the emoji set, contributing to platform-specific character. For example, the “tears of joy” emoji differs in curvature and tear drop definition between the respective default fonts.
-
Bundled Libraries and Rendering Engines
The selection and integration of specific graphics libraries and rendering engines play a crucial role in emoji presentation. The chosen technology affects color accuracy, anti-aliasing, and the overall visual fidelity of emojis displayed on-screen. Android and iOS employ different technologies in this regard, resulting in visible variations in emoji quality and rendering characteristics. Consequently, colors may appear more vibrant on one platform compared to the other.
-
Timing and Scope of Emoji Updates
While emoji standards are dictated by Unicode, the adoption and implementation of new emojis and standard updates is left to the discretion of vendors, resulting in staggered releases across the ecosystems. This temporal disparity leads to compatibility issues, wherein users on one platform may not be able to view emojis sent from another. The decision to include or exclude specific emoji candidates from Unicode proposals can further shape the composition of emoji sets available on each platform.
Vendor influence, therefore, is a critical determinant in the ongoing evolution of emoji sets within Android and iOS. This influence manifests through stylistic interpretations, font selection, rendering technologies, and the timing of emoji updates. Acknowledging this dynamic is essential for understanding the nuances of cross-platform digital communication and anticipating potential discrepancies in emoji presentation.
7. Subjective interpretation
The interplay between emoji design on Android and iOS platforms and subjective interpretation is a complex element in digital communication. The visual rendering choices made by Google and Apple, while grounded in a standardized Unicode framework, introduce nuances that affect user perception and the ultimate conveyance of meaning.
-
Cultural Context and Emoji Use
Cultural background significantly impacts how individuals interpret emojis. An emoji expressing joy in one culture might be perceived differently in another, where similar facial expressions or gestures carry alternative connotations. Design variations between Android and iOS can exacerbate these differences, leading to cross-cultural miscommunications. An example includes the “face with tears of joy” emoji, where varying eyebrow positioning or tear rendering on different platforms could either amplify or diminish its perceived sincerity, potentially affecting message reception across different cultural groups.
-
Age and Demographic Influences
Age and demographic factors shape emoji interpretation. Younger demographics, often more fluent in digital communication, might assign nuanced meanings to emojis that differ significantly from older generations. Design variances between Android and iOS can create further disparities within these groups. An instance includes the “OK hand” emoji, where the design on one platform may align more closely with prevalent online trends or slang, while the rendering on another might lack this association, leading to generational misunderstandings of the symbol’s intended message.
-
Emotional State and Perceived Intent
An individual’s emotional state influences their perception of emoji intent. A recipient feeling stressed might interpret a seemingly neutral emoji as sarcastic or dismissive, regardless of the sender’s intention. Design features on Android and iOS can amplify these biases, as minor variations in facial expression or color shading can significantly alter the perceived tone. An example is the “slightly smiling face” emoji, where subtle differences in mouth curvature or eye shape between the platforms could cause a recipient to perceive the emoji as either genuine or passive-aggressive, depending on their current emotional state and the rendering style of the device.
-
Platform Familiarity and User Experience
User familiarity with a specific operating system influences emoji interpretation. Individuals accustomed to Android’s emoji designs might perceive iOS renderings as unfamiliar or even unsettling, leading to subconscious biases in interpretation. This familiarity bias can extend to specific emoji characters, where users associate particular designs with specific meanings or contexts. An example includes the “grimacing face” emoji, where long-term users of one platform may have developed strong associations with its specific rendering style, leading them to interpret it differently than users who are more accustomed to the alternative version.
In conclusion, subjective interpretation adds a layer of complexity to the already varied landscape of emojis across Android and iOS. Cultural background, demographic influences, emotional state, and platform familiarity all contribute to the individual’s understanding of these digital symbols. The design choices made by Google and Apple further modulate these interpretations, creating potential for miscommunication. Recognizing these elements allows for more nuanced and effective communication across platforms.
Frequently Asked Questions
This section addresses common questions and misconceptions surrounding the differences between emoji representations on Android and iOS operating systems. It aims to provide clear and concise answers based on factual information and technical considerations.
Question 1: Why do emojis look different on Android and iOS?
Emoji appearance differs due to distinct design philosophies and rendering engines employed by Google (Android) and Apple (iOS). Each company creates its own visual interpretations of the Unicode standard, resulting in stylistic variations, color palette choices, and levels of detail that contribute to the distinct look and feel of emojis on each platform.
Question 2: Are all emojis available on both Android and iOS?
While both platforms generally support the same core set of emojis defined by the Unicode Consortium, the timing of updates introducing new emojis can vary. Older operating system versions may lack support for newly released emojis, displaying a placeholder character instead. This discrepancy is often rectified through OS updates, but temporary incompatibilities can persist.
Question 3: Does the emoji I send from an Android phone appear the same on an iPhone?
No, the recipient will see the iOS version of the emoji, rendered according to Apple’s design specifications. While the underlying meaning associated with the Unicode code point remains consistent, the visual representation will differ. This can lead to misinterpretations if the design variations are significant.
Question 4: Are the emojis used in apps like WhatsApp or Instagram the same as system-level emojis?
Apps like WhatsApp and Instagram can implement their own emoji sets, which may differ from the default system-level emojis provided by Android and iOS. In such cases, the app’s emoji design will be displayed regardless of the recipient’s operating system. However, some apps use the device’s system emojis.
Question 5: What is the role of Unicode in emoji display?
The Unicode Consortium defines a standard set of characters, including emojis, each assigned a unique code point. This standard ensures that all platforms can recognize and display the same set of symbols. However, Unicode does not dictate the visual appearance of emojis; it only establishes the standardized code points, leaving design interpretations to individual vendors.
Question 6: How can communication errors due to emoji differences be avoided?
Minimizing potential misinterpretations requires awareness of the design variations between Android and iOS emoji sets. Users should be mindful of their audience and consider the potential for different renderings. Employing clear and unambiguous language alongside emojis can further reduce the risk of miscommunication.
Understanding these key differences is crucial for effective digital communication. The visual variances between Android and iOS emojis are not simply aesthetic choices; they impact the intended message.
The next section will explore the impact of these emoji discrepancies on professional communication environments.
Navigating Emoji Differences
This section provides guidance for mitigating potential communication issues arising from the discrepancies between emoji representations on Android and iOS devices. These recommendations promote clarity and professionalism in digital interactions.
Tip 1: Exercise Caution with Emotionally Charged Emojis: The same emoji, such as those expressing happiness or sadness, can vary significantly in visual presentation between Android and iOS. Before sending, consider how the recipient might perceive the emoji on their respective platform. Using textual descriptions in addition to the visual can provide greater clarity.
Tip 2: Prioritize Context and Clarity in Communication: Rely on explicit language rather than solely on emojis, particularly in professional settings. Emojis should supplement, not replace, clear communication. A well-written message minimizes potential ambiguities stemming from emoji variations.
Tip 3: Test Emoji Display Across Platforms: If consistent interpretation is paramount, send test messages to devices running both Android and iOS. This allows a preview of the emoji rendering, identifying potential discrepancies before sending a broader communication.
Tip 4: Adhere to Company or Team Emoji Guidelines: Establish a standardized set of emojis for internal communication within an organization. This promotes consistency and reduces the likelihood of misinterpretations due to platform-specific renderings. Clarify acceptable emoji use in company communication policies.
Tip 5: Be Mindful of OS Version Incompatibilities: Emojis added in recent Unicode updates may not be visible on older Android or iOS devices. Account for this potential incompatibility by selecting more universally supported emojis or avoiding the use of the newest additions entirely.
Tip 6: Consider Audience Demographics and Cultural Context: Emoji interpretation varies based on cultural background and age. Tailor emoji use to the audience to ensure the intended message is received accurately. Avoid using emojis that might be considered offensive or have ambiguous meanings in specific cultural contexts.
Tip 7: Review Message History: Before sending critical messages, especially in professional settings, review past emoji usage with the intended recipient. This allows for gauging the recipient’s comfort level with emoji usage and potential for misunderstandings based on platform rendering differences.
Employing these tips fosters effective communication despite the design variances inherent in the Android and iOS emoji ecosystems. Consideration and awareness are paramount when navigating this digital landscape.
The following section concludes this exploration of emoji differences and offers a final perspective on navigating this evolving aspect of digital communication.
Conclusion
The examination of android emojis vs ios reveals fundamental design and implementation differences impacting digital communication. Divergent stylistic choices, platform rendering, and Unicode support levels contribute to inconsistencies in emoji presentation across these operating systems. These variations influence subjective interpretation, potentially leading to miscommunication within personal and professional contexts.
Acknowledging these inherent discrepancies is crucial for navigating the complexities of cross-platform communication. A heightened awareness of emoji rendering across systems fosters more deliberate and informed digital interactions, promoting clarity and minimizing potential misinterpretations within the increasingly visual landscape of digital discourse.